Elodie Shawl
Elodie Shawl is a refined triangular design that combines airy openwork with delicate cables, a texture inspired by the spirit and the serene nature of the Aeolian Islands.
Polished details such as built-in i-cord edges and seamless construction make this piece a timeless and graceful addition to any wardrobe.
The sample shown is knitted in Fibre Gentili Eolie, resulting in a feather-light and drapey fabric that perfectly highlights the lace and cable interplay.
Elodie Shawl is worked in one piece from tip to tip. Stitches are first increased, then decreased on every right-side row to form the triangular shape. The edges are finished with built-in i-cords, giving the shawl a clean and elegant look.
This pattern was created with collaboration with Fibre Gentili.
Finished measurements: the length is 75” / 190 cm and the width is 21¾”/ 55 cm. Schematic on p. 4.
Materials:
• Yarn: 2 skeins of Eolie by Fibre Gentili, 100% Wool ( 300 m / 50 g, 328 yds / 1.76 oz); Approx. 656 yards/ 600 meters of lace weight yarn that knits up to the gauge. The sample was knit using Eolie in Alicudi Blue.
• Suggested Needles: US 6 (4.00) mm needles.
• Notions: stitch markers, including removable marker or cable needle, darning needle, cables needle.
Gauge: One lace repeat is 2½”/ 6,5 cm wide and 4⅓”/ 11 cm long after blocking, with US 6 (4 mm) needles. Always use the needle size that gets you the right gauge.
Skills involved: Knitting and purling, cables, increases and decreases, yarn-overs.
